Why Are Agency Owners Looking for Retell AI Alternatives?
Agency owners explore Retell AI alternatives because the platform requires engineering resources that most agencies do not have in-house.
Retell AI is designed for developers building custom voice AI applications. It provides raw building blocks—voice engines, LLM connections, telephony APIs—and expects you to assemble them into a finished product. For a software company with an engineering team, this flexibility is valuable. For an agency owner who wants to sign a client on Monday and have their voice agent live by Tuesday, it creates a significant barrier.
Common friction points agencies encounter with Retell:
No visual agent builder: Creating agents requires API calls and code, not a drag-and-drop interface
No client-facing dashboard: There is no portal where your clients can view call logs, analytics, or manage their agents under your brand
No built-in CRM or calendar integration: You must build or integrate these connections yourself using Retell's API
No white-label infrastructure: Custom branding, sub-accounts, and client billing require custom development
No compliance tools out of the box: While Retell offers HIPAA and SOC 2 compliance at the infrastructure level, agencies must implement compliance workflows themselves
Support model favors developers: Primary support channels are Discord and email, with Slack access reserved for enterprise contracts
The result is that agencies evaluating Retell quickly realize they are not buying a platform—they are buying raw materials. Building a complete agency solution on top of Retell requires weeks or months of development, ongoing maintenance, and technical staff.
How Does Retell AI's Pricing Compare to Trillet for Agencies?
Retell's per-minute rates appear lower, but the total cost of ownership is significantly higher once you account for development, infrastructure, and missing features.
Retell uses modular, pay-as-you-go pricing where each component is billed separately:
Component | Retell AI Cost |
Voice Engine (ElevenLabs/Cartesia) | $0.07/min |
Voice Engine (OpenAI) | $0.08/min |
LLM (GPT-4o) | $0.05/min |
LLM (Claude 3.5) | $0.08/min |
Telephony (Twilio) | $0.015/min |
Typical Fully Loaded Cost | $0.12-0.15/min |
On the surface, Retell's base rates look competitive. But the fully loaded cost per minute—once you combine voice, LLM, and telephony—lands at $0.12 to $0.15 per minute. And that is before you factor in the cost of building and maintaining everything else.

What Do You Have to Build Yourself With Retell AI?
With Retell, agencies must build or source every operational layer beyond the core voice AI engine.
Retell provides the engine. Everything else is your responsibility:
White-label client dashboard: You need a front-end application where clients can log in under your brand, view call recordings, and access analytics. This requires front-end development, hosting, authentication, and ongoing maintenance.
Sub-account management: Multi-tenant architecture to isolate client data, manage permissions, and handle onboarding. This is a non-trivial engineering challenge.
CRM integration: Connecting call outcomes to client CRMs (GoHighLevel, HubSpot, Salesforce) requires custom API integrations for each platform.
Calendar and appointment booking: Building real-time calendar availability checks and booking flows during live calls.
Billing and invoicing: Tracking per-client usage, generating invoices, and managing subscription billing.
Compliance workflows: Implementing call recording consent, data retention policies, and regulatory safeguards for clients in healthcare, legal, and financial services.
Outbound campaign management: Building campaign infrastructure for proactive outreach, follow-ups, and lead nurturing.

What Makes Trillet a Native Platform vs a Retell Wrapper?
Trillet is not a wrapper around Retell or any other provider—it is an independently built voice AI platform that owns its entire stack.
This distinction matters because several white-label solutions in the market are wrappers built on top of Retell or VAPI. When you use a wrapper, you inherit every limitation and risk of the underlying provider. When Retell has an outage, every wrapper built on it goes down. When Retell changes its API or pricing, every wrapper is affected.
